One of the investigations we conducted for our book Wild West Ghosts occurred at the Twin Lakes Inn in Twin Lakes, Colo. The building harbors all sorts of supernatural events, including full-bodied apparitions -- two of these manifesting during a Halloween seance! Weeks later Mark noticed two photos of the Twin Lakes premises he didn't recall taking. For one thing, the pics occurred at the very beginning of the camera's storage, separated from the other photos of Twin Lakes and way out of sequence of absolutely every other ordered shot recorded digitally for the entire haunted hotels project. The second anomaly about these two pictures was that the file size of each was only 50k; all the other pictures on the camera were closer to a meg each.

Odd.

But the biggest anomaly was that one of these two photos -- and they
were of the same boring scene -- included a vertical green swatch that seemed to have a figure in it. What was going on?

We'd had other photo anomalies during our visit to the Twin Lakes as well. Kym's camera had recorded a number of slanted and colored streaks mixed in with some of her other photos in the building. The main subjects in each of these photo compositions were in sharp focus, but the slanted streaks all looked like motion blurs. It was a new camera and we both decided these were defective shots, and so she eliminated them.
